What Is ClickFunnels?

ClickFunnels is an all-in-one marketing platform designed to help businesses build optimized sales funnels without demanding technical expertise or a team of developers. At its core, ClickFunnels allows users to develop landing pages, make email sequences, handle payments, and administer customer relationships-all within a centralized platform.

The Idea of Sales Funnels

Before diving deeper into ClickFunnels, it’s important to understand what a sales funnel is. A sales funnel symbolizes the journey customers go through from first encountering your product or service to buying.

It typically includes steps like recognition, interest, assessment, and action.

Regular sites are often constructed without a defined route for visitors to take. This can produce high bounce rates and forfeited potential customers. Sales funnels, on the other hand, are strategically designed to direct visitors through a structured path, boosting the likelihood of results at each step.

Core Functions of ClickFunnels

1. Funnel Builder

The core of ClickFunnels is its simple funnel builder. Users can decide between a variety of funnel types, including:

  • Opt-in funnels: Built to collect email addresses
  • Sales funnels: For offering products or services
  • Webinar funnels: To advertise and register users for webinars
  • Membership funnels: For membership products

The drag-and-drop interface makes it easy to add parts like text, images, videos, forms, and buttons without coding a single line of code.

2. Pre-built Templates

ClickFunnels features over many pre-built templates for various industries and purposes. These templates, crafted by marketing specialists, are designed for success and can be tailored to match your brand.

3. A/B Testing

Identifying what resonates with your audience is essential for optimizing conversions. ClickFunnels’ A/B testing option allows you to produce multiple versions of your pages and evaluate different elements to see which is more effective.

4. Automated Emails

ClickFunnels includes email marketing capabilities, allowing you to design automated email sequences activated by specific actions. This feature helps grow leads and push them further down the sales funnel.

5. Payment Processing

The platform effortlessly integrates with payment processors like multiple payment options, empowering you to accept payments right through your funnels without sending customers to external sites.

6. Subscription Areas

For creators selling courses or subscription content, ClickFunnels offers the ability to create restricted membership areas where members can access protected content.

7. Data Analysis

ClickFunnels supplies in-depth analytics on funnel results, including page views, conversions, and earnings. These data help users enhance their funnels for stronger results.

8. Affiliate Management

If you have an affiliate program, ClickFunnels makes it easy to oversee your affiliates, measure their performance, and administer commission payments.

ClickFunnels 2.0: The Evolution

In 2022, ClickFunnels released its most significant update: ClickFunnels 2.0. This new version embodies a complete redesign of the platform with advanced features and capabilities.

New Features in 2.0?

  1. Improved Website Builder: A more capable website builder that allows for complete website creation, not just funnels
  2. Expanded E-commerce Capabilities: Better product management, inventory tracking, and order fulfillment
  3. Blog Creation: The ability to create and run a blog directly within ClickFunnels
  4. Improved Customization: More flexibility in design and functionality
  5. Enhanced User Interface: A cleaner dashboard and editor
  6. Loading Time Upgrades: Faster page loading times and better mobile responsiveness
  7. Expanded CRM Features: More advanced customer relationship management tools

The upgrade to 2.0 fixes many of the weaknesses users experienced with the original version, making it a more complete marketing solution.

Cost Options

ClickFunnels presents different pricing tiers to suit businesses of various sizes:

Starter Plan

The Basic plan (now called the “Standard” plan in ClickFunnels 2.0) comes in at $147 per month and includes:

  • Up to 20 funnels
  • Up to 100 pages
  • 3 payment gateways
  • 3 domains
  • 1 admin user
  • Email automation
  • Basic analytics

Pro Plan

At $197 per month, the Pro plan delivers:

  • Unlimited funnels
  • Unlimited pages
  • 9 payment gateways
  • 9 domains
  • 3 admin users
  • Advanced automation
  • Enhanced analytics

Enterprise Plan

For $997 per month, the Funnel Hacker plan provides:

  • All Pro features
  • Unlimited funnels and pages
  • 27 payment gateways
  • 27 domains
  • 15 admin users
  • Priority support
  • Advanced API access
  • Advanced training

All plans typically feature a 14-day free trial, allowing users to evaluate the platform before investing financially.

Downsides and Drawbacks

Despite its many advantages, ClickFunnels isn’t without limitations:

1. Cost

Starting at $147 per month, ClickFunnels represents a major investment, especially for freelancers or startups with limited budgets. Many competitors offer more inexpensive entry-level options.

2. Adjustment Period

While designed to be intuitive, mastering all of ClickFunnels’ features and understanding funnel strategy takes time and dedication. New users might feel challenged by the platform’s capabilities.

3. Finite Design Flexibility

Though the visual editor is strong, designers accustomed to more advanced tools might find it limiting. The balance between simplicity and flexibility sometimes favors the former.

4. Page Performance

Prior to 2.0, some users reported concerns with page loading speed, which can hurt SEO and user experience. While ClickFunnels 2.0 has improved performance, optimizing for speed takes attention.

5. Email Marketing Boundaries

While ClickFunnels provides email marketing features, they’re not as robust as dedicated email marketing platforms. Power users might still need additional tools for high-level email campaigns.

ClickFunnels Competitors: How They Compare

The sales funnel and landing page builder market has become increasingly contested. Here’s how ClickFunnels stacks up against its main competitors:

1. Kartra

Advantages relative to ClickFunnels:

  • More extensive marketing automation
  • Built-in video hosting and advanced video marketing features
  • More capable email marketing capabilities
  • Helpdesk and ticket system included

Disadvantages:

  • Steeper learning curve
  • Fewer templates specifically optimized for sales funnels
  • Less active community

2. Leadpages

Benefits:

  • More affordable entry point ($37/month)
  • Strong focus on lead generation
  • Excellent mobile-responsive designs
  • Solid WordPress integration

Shortcomings:

  • Less comprehensive than ClickFunnels (primarily focuses on landing pages)
  • Limited checkout and payment processing options
  • No built-in email marketing

3. Unbounce

Benefits:

  • Advanced A/B testing capabilities
  • Highly adjustable design options
  • Strong analytics and conversion intelligence
  • More affordable starting point

Weaknesses:

  • Primarily focused on landing pages rather than complete funnels
  • No built-in payment processing
  • Less user-friendly for non-technical users

4. Systeme.io

Strengths:

  • Significantly more cost-effective (starting at $27/month, with a free plan available)
  • All-in-one solution similar to ClickFunnels
  • Simple, intuitive interface

Shortcomings:

  • Fewer templates and design options
  • Less robust feature set
  • Smaller community and fewer educational resources

5. Instapage

Strong points:

  • Superior design flexibility and customization
  • Advanced collaboration features
  • Excellent analytics and heatmaps
  • Strong AdWords and Facebook Ads integration

Drawbacks:

  • Higher price point (starting at $149/month)
  • Focus on landing pages rather than complete funnels
  • No built-in payment processing

6. WordPress + Plugins (DIY Approach)

Benefits:

  • Most budget-friendly option if you already have WordPress
  • Ultimate flexibility and customization
  • Complete ownership and control
  • One-time purchases versus subscription model

Shortcomings:

  • Requires technical knowledge to set up and maintain
  • Multiple plugins may cause compatibility issues
  • No unified support system
  • Time-intensive to implement and manage
